I recently attached a thunderbolt ethernet adaptor to my Mac, it is connect to a closed network that I am using for NFS sharing temporarily.
My internet access comes through the WiFi.
I have full internet access when I have WiFi only enabled, but as soon as I turn on the Ethernet, it stops working. It is clear why: My laptop is routing all internet requests through the ethernet connector despite the fact that that network has no external connectivity.
I have no idea how to fix this. Any thoughts?
----------
Silly me, all I had to do was run Network Diagnostics and explicitly set the wifi as being the internet connection device and it worked.
